BERLIN/MUNICH, September 24, 2025 – Germany's first Legal AI Factory is being established in Munich in a collaboration between Europe's sovereign Legal AI Noxtua and Europe's leading digitalization partner IONOS. The two technology companies, which are already collaborating on a high-performance data center in Berlin, are thus strengthening their strategic partnership. The new Legal AI Factory will also provide important impetus for the development of secure, sovereign and powerful AI in Germany.
In addition, Noxtua is soon opening a new office in Munich after announcing Europe's largest financing round for Legal AI earlier this year. Founded in 2017 from AI research at Oxford University and Imperial College London, the company chose the Bavarian capital because it is a central European AI hub where tech giants such as Google, Microsoft, Apple and, most recently, OpenAI have opened locations. These steps towards trustworthy AI "Made in Germany" will strengthen Bavaria's position as a center of business and innovation.

Sovereign data center for sovereign Legal AI
Cloud provider IONOS will operate Germany's first Legal AI Factory. The leading technology company has announced that it will be one of the first German cloud providers to use the NVIDIA DGX H200 supercomputing system in ISO-certified data centers in Germany, with Noxtua being one of the first users. The IONOS Group's Munich data center, which will complement Noxtua's Berlin location in the future, also meets the high security requirements applicable to highly regulated sectors such as the legal sector.
The sovereign Legal AI Factory is based on the latest NVIDIA DGX B300 systems with Blackwell architecture. It features high computing power and efficiency thanks to powerful GPUs with 208 billion transistors, accelerated inference and training of large AI models using second-generation Transformer engines, and increased security standards (NVIDIA Confidential Computing; TEE-I/O-capable). This makes the new Legal AI Factory one of the most technologically advanced products currently available on the market.
Through this flagship project, the two technology companies are strengthening their strategic partnership for sovereign AI, setting new standards for AI development and application, and creating a scalable foundation for future expansion and the development of a specialized AI ecosystem.
European center for AI and lawyers
Noxtua's new office in Munich has been chosen for strategic reasons: thanks to strong political support, among other factors, the Bavarian capital has become one of Europe's centers for AI and high-tech. This is why international technology companies such as Google, Microsoft, Apple and, most recently, OpenAI have chosen to open offices here. Munich is also one of the centers for lawyers in Germany and Europe, with a high density of commercial law firms and corporate headquarters, as well as more than 24,000 members of the local bar association. In addition, the planned new Noxtua office in Munich also highlights the close cooperation with the traditional publishing house C.H.BECK, which is more than 260 years old and is also based in Munich. C.H.BECK and Noxtua are jointly developing the Legal AI Workspace Beck-Noxtua, which exclusively integrates the contents of the leading legal database beck-online and will be available for subscription from fall 2025.
To position itself more strongly as a genuinely European AI company and promote Europe's sovereignty, the AI company, which was originally founded in Berlin in 2017 based on research at Oxford University and Imperial College London, has also opened additional locations in Paris and Zagreb this year.
